People Logistics Travel Advisor - Perth A great opportunity to be part of an inclusive team delivering business support Supportive team culture with a focus on people, capabilities, core work, business improvement, and partnerships Perth based role – Central Park, Perth CBD with the opportunity to establish a good work/life balance. About The Role Finding better ways to provide the materials the world needs. This role is a great opportunity to join a dynamic and friendly team. You will work in a team that values your personal contribution, with a commitment to understanding and developing your growth.Reporting to the Superintendent Travel and working in a challenging and exciting environment within the travel team, some of the responsibilities you may be required to undertake are:Support with Travel Projects system management processes and delivery of initiatives to maintain system data integrity. Working closely with Travel Superintendent and site contacts to align on processes and accountabilities during Critical Response events (Cyclone, bushfire, flooding etc). Provide coaching and support for members of both the Travel and Travel Projects teams. Support the delivery of service delivery tools, dashboards and templates to ensure consistency of processes and adherence to standards, guidelines and procedures. Engage with stakeholders (internal and external) to support with reporting requirements in line with data privacy principles. Support delivery of tools and dashboard to enable stakeholders to utilise and analyse key performance indicators. Deliver initiatives focused on continuous improvement. Coordination of processing Adhoc Bulk travel requests. Highly valued attributes will bring: A commitment to the safety of yourself and your team. A genuine sense of care for team members. Positive attitude with a willingness to make a difference. Ability to communicate effectively, both written and verbal and able to effectively engage with stakeholders. Proficient in the use of Microsoft products, specifically, Outlook, Excel and Power Query. Able to effectively navigate and analyse Power BI dashboards. Problem solving skills. Ability to work autonomously and within part of a team. Attention to details. Time management skills and ability to effectively prioritise workload when under time constraints. Travel management experience and understanding of travel management systems. What We Offer A work environment where safety is always the number one priority. A culture to support flexible working options. A permanent position working directly for Rio Tinto. A competitive base salary reflective of your skills and experience with annual incentive program. Comprehensive medical benefits including subsidised private health insurance for employees and immediate family. Attractive share ownership plan. Company provided insurance cover. Extensive salary sacrifice & salary packaging options. Career development & education assistance to further your technical or leadership ambitions. Ongoing access to family-friendly health and medical wellbeing support. Leave for all of life’s reasons (vacation/annual, paid parental, sick leave). Exclusive employee discounts (banking, accommodation, cars, retail and more). Possible domestic relocation assistance. Where you will be working You and your team will be Perth based with opportunity to work flexibly from home combined with time in our Central Park offices.Advertising closes for this role on Friday 7th March 2025.
